Snapdragon 855 Plus - a chip for future flagships

Qualcomm introduced its new Snapdragon 855 Plus platform, which has become a slightly improved older version of Snapdragon 855. As the company itself says, this decision to release an improved version of the chip, due to the need for increased power, high performance, virtual reality and 5G. As you already understood, the new Snapdragon 855 Plus chip was just an improved version of Snapdragon 855 and got almost identical characteristics. The processor has 8 cores, one high-performance Kryo 485 core (based on ARM Cortex A76) received a clock frequency of 2.96 GHz, compared to 2.84 GHz on the Snapdragon 855. The remaining cores have the same frequency as in the previous chip, 3 Kryo 485 cores up to 2.42 GHz and 4 Kryo 385 to 1.8 GHz. Also, there is a difference in the performance of the Adreno 640 video accelerator. Thanks to overclocking, we managed to increase performance by as much as 15%, and the frequency was 672 MHz. The processor is based on 7-nm process technology, has its own Snapdragon X24 LTE Cat.20 modem. The developers took care of the gaming component and provided them with technologies for increasing productivity: Game Jank Reducer, Game Fast Loader, Game AntiCheat Extensions. It is expected to appear on the market in the second half of 2019, and the first lucky ones will probably be: ASUS ROG Phone 2, Samsung Galaxy Note 10, OnePlus 7T and Xiaomi Mi Mix 4.
